Laura Starego, a 13-year veteran of General Dynamics' (NYSE: GD) information technology unit, has been named director of capture manager for civilian health care business at Cognosante, FedHealth IT reported Friday.
She brings more than two decades of information technology industry experience to her new position and led cross-functional teams that pursued federal civilian market opportunities during her career with the General Dynamics IT organization.
Prior to this appointment, Starego was capture manager for the government division at IT company CDW. She previously worked as instructional systems designer at C2 Technologies and Interactive Media.
